Ashton Jeanty vs Trey Benson: The Full Breakdown

Deciding between Ashton Jeanty and Trey Benson is a common lineup dilemma for fantasy managers. The Las Vegas Raiders running back put up 12.8 PPG in 2025 over 17 games; Trey Benson of the Arizona Cardinals averaged 7.2 in 4. A 5.6-point margin that could shift on any given week.

The per-game difference of 5.6 points favors Ashton Jeanty, though savvy managers know that gap can shrink or widen depending on the weekly slate. Defensive matchup, recent scoring trends, and health status all shift the calculus from one running back to the other.

Ashton Jeanty is the receiving back in this matchup, turning 55 targets into 346 yards, while Trey Benson profiles as a more traditional rusher with 160 rushing yards and undefined touchdowns. In PPR and half-PPR formats Ashton Jeanty carries the higher weekly floor. In standard leagues the gap tightens considerably.

Detailed Stat Breakdown

Ashton Jeanty vs Trey Benson: 2025 fantasy football stat comparison in the half-PPR scoring format.
StatAshton JeantyTrey Benson
PPG (Half-PPR)12.87.2
Games Played174
Total Fantasy Pts (est.)21829
Rushing Yards975160
Rush Yds/Game57.440.0
Rushing TDs50
Receptions5513
Receiving Yards34664
Targets7316
Total TDs100
Age2223
Experience-1 yrs
Bye WeekWeek 13Week 14
